Distributed location determination in wireless networks
First Claim
1. A method of determining a location of an originating station, the method comprising:
- causing display of a user interface, the user interface configured to receive input selecting whether static configuration of locations is used for one or more first stations or the locations for the one or more first stations are derived from a network;
obtaining location information for each of the one or more first stations from input defining static configuration of locations via the user interface;
receiving, from each station of the one or more first stations and one or more other second stations, a list identifying access points identified by a respective station and from which signals have been received by the respective station within a predefined time period;
receiving a message originating from the originating station, the message received via a first access point (AP) included in the one or more other second stations;
determining a location for the first AP based on location information of at least two stations in the one or more first stations and two or more of received lists identifying the first access point;
determining a location of the originating station based on the determined location of the first access point; and
processing the message based on the determined location of the originating station.
1 Assignment
0 Petitions
Accused Products
Abstract
The disclosed embodiments process a message by determining location information for a device originating the message. In some aspects, a method includes obtaining location information for each of a first set of stations, receiving, from each station in the first set of stations and a second set of stations, a list identifying access points of the first and second set of stations from which signals have been received by the respective station, receiving a message originating from the originating station, the message received via a first access point (AP) included in the second set of stations, determining a location for the first access point based on the location information for the first set of stations and the received lists, determining a location of the originating station based on the determined location of the first access point, and processing the message based on the determined location of the originating station.
-
Citations
22 Claims
-
1. A method of determining a location of an originating station, the method comprising:
-
causing display of a user interface, the user interface configured to receive input selecting whether static configuration of locations is used for one or more first stations or the locations for the one or more first stations are derived from a network; obtaining location information for each of the one or more first stations from input defining static configuration of locations via the user interface; receiving, from each station of the one or more first stations and one or more other second stations, a list identifying access points identified by a respective station and from which signals have been received by the respective station within a predefined time period; receiving a message originating from the originating station, the message received via a first access point (AP) included in the one or more other second stations; determining a location for the first AP based on location information of at least two stations in the one or more first stations and two or more of received lists identifying the first access point; determining a location of the originating station based on the determined location of the first access point; and processing the message based on the determined location of the originating station.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. A system for determining a location of an originating station,
the system comprising: hardware processing circuitry configured to perform operations comprising; causing display of a user interface, the user interface configured to receive input selecting whether static configuration of locations is used for one or more first stations or the locations for the one or more first stations are derived from a network; obtaining location information for each of the one or more first stations from input defining static configuration of locations via the user interface; receiving, from each station of the first stations and one or more other second stations, a list identifying access points identified by respective station and from which signals have been received by the respective station within a predefined time period; receiving a message originating from the originating station, the message received via a first access point (AP) included in the one or more other second set of stations; determining a location for the first AP based on location information of at least two stations in the one or more first stations and two or more of received lists identifying the first access point; determining a location of the originating station based on the determined location of the first access point; and processing the message based on the determined location of the originating station.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
20. An apparatus for determining a location of an originating station, the method comprising:
-
means for causing display of a user interface, the user interface configured to receive input selecting whether static configuration of locations is used for one or more first stations or the locations for the one or more first stations are derived from a network; means for obtaining location information for each of the one or more first stations from input defining static configuration of locations via the user interface; means for receiving, from each station of the one or more first stations and one or more other second stations, a list identifying access points identified by a respective station and from which signals have been received by the respective station within a predefined time period; means for receiving a message originating from the originating station, the message received via a first access point (AP) included in the one or more other second stations; means for determining a location for the first AP based on location information of at least two stations in the one or more first stations and two or more of received lists identifying the first access point; means for determining a location of the originating station based on the determined location of the first access point; and means for processing the message based on the determined location of the originating station. - View Dependent Claims (21, 22)
-
Specification